. .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. . 78 2 6207947-04fN 40 Quantum DX-Series System Unpacking and Installation Instructions Document 6513502-02 A01 April 2004 Introduction 0 The Quantum DX-Series system consists of the DX30 and DX100 device. Both are backup devices based upon high speed disk drives instead of tape drives. The DX30 consists of: · · · · · A single controller and 1 to 4 storage arrays. A single controller and 2 to 16 storage arrays One or two Fibre Channel switches An Ethernet switch Two or more AC power sequencers. Creating Cartridges Before you can backup data to the DX-Series system, you must create tape cartridges on the storage array(s). Note: All of the storage arrays must be on before creating cartridges. 0 To create cartridges on the storage array(s): Caution: Creating cartridges will destroy all data on existing storage array cartridges. 1 Select 5 from the Service Menu (see figure 53) to create cartridges. 2 The system warns you that creating cartridges will destroy any existing cartridge data and prompts you to continue. Type y and the system services are shut down. The cartridge creation process asks you to make the following selection: · Type 1 to create cartridges on ALL storage arrays. Configuring the DX-Series System 59 Quantum DX-Series System Unpacking and Installation Instructions Document 6513502-02 A01 April 2004 · Type 2 to create cartridges on a SPECIFIED storage array. If this is an upgrade to an existing system, create cartridges ONLY on the new storage arrays. Caution: · · Type 3 to create cartridges on a specified RAID set. Type 4 to exit create cartridges. 3 The system confirms your choice and asks for verification. 4 Enter the starting cartridge barcode and press <Enter>. Note: The barcode format must be AANNNN, where A is any uppercase alpha-numeric character and N is any single digit (0-9). Barcodes automatically increment. The system indicates partitioning and formatting for each RAID set on the storage arrays. 5 The system asks how you wish to create cartridges, by quantity or capacity: a If you select By quantity, you can create between 1 and 40 cartridges per RAID set. The capacity decreases the more tape cartridges you create. For example, if you select 1 tape cartridge per RAID set, each cartridge has approximately 1. 7 TB (1. 45 TB for the second RAID set) in capacity. If you select 40 tape cartridges, each cartridge has 43 GB capacity. If you select By capacity, you choose between 43 and 1700 GB (43 and 1450 for second RAID set) capacity per cartridge. The number of cartridges decreases with higher capacity per cartridge. For example, if you select 43 GB per cartridge, the number of cartridges per RAID set is 40. If you select 1700 GB per cartridge, the number of cartridges per RAID set is 1. The capacity estimates mentioned in the examples above assume a RAID 5 configuration on the storage array with global hot spare. If a global hot spare is not used, the total capacity is increased by 250GB. If two global hot spares are used, the total capacity is decreased by 250GB. b Note: 6 The cartridges are created on the storage arrays.
